Warcraft III: The Frozen Throne remains a masterpiece of real-time strategy gaming. Version 1.31 holds a legendary status in the community. It represents the absolute final classic patch before Blizzard introduced the Reforged edition. For many purists, this specific version is the definitive way to experience Azeroth. Because this version bypasses the modern Battle.net architecture, multiplayer is handled via Local Area Network (LAN). To play with friends online, players utilize third-party LAN tunneling platforms such as RGC (Ranked Gaming Client), Game Ranger, or Eurobattle.net, which seamlessly bridge classic clients together. Warcraft 3 version 1.31 is widely considered the definitive "classic" experience
For purists, custom map developers, and tournament organizers, version 1.31 represents the absolute pinnacle of the original engine. It introduced native widescreen support, a modern 64-bit executable, and massive updates to the World Editor.
